úÎ$|Ñj      !"#$%&'()*+,-./0123456789:;<=>?@ABCDEFGHIJKLMNOPQRSTUVWXYZ[\]^_`abcdefghi(C) 2008-2015 Edward Kmett BSD-style (see the file LICENSE)Edward Kmett <ekmett@gmail.com> experimental non-portableSafe%&/059:;<DORTBase functor of []. Fokkinga's postpromorphismA generalized postpromorphismFokkinga's prepromorphismA generalized catamorphismA generalized catamorphism A generalized anamorphism!A generalized anamorphism#A generalized hylomorphism$A generalized hylomorphismj1Lambek's lemma provides a default definition for  in terms of  and  k>The dual of Lambek's lemma, provides a default definition for   in terms of   and 2Course-of-value iteration8Mendler-style iteration9'Mendler-style course-of-value iteration:Elgot algebras;Elgot coalgebras: 0http://comonad.com/reader/2008/elgot-coalgebras/<!Zygohistomorphic prepromorphisms:&A corrected and modernized version of Chttp://www.haskell.org/haskellwiki/Zygohistomorphic_prepromorphismslWRead a list (using square brackets and commas), given a function for reading elements.h a distributive lawa (Base t)-w-algebra fixed pointa distributive lawa (Base t)-w-algebra fixed point a distributive lawa (Base t)-m-coalgebraseed!a distributive lawa (Base t)-m-coalgebraseed"#$%&'()mnjk*+(A distributive for semi-mutual recursion,-./0123456789:;<l=>?@ABCDEFGHIJKLMNOPQRSTUVWXYZ[\]^_`ab=  !"#$%&'()*+,-./0123456789:;<=(.*,23%67+-45&'  "/01#)!$89:;<X   !"#$%&'()mnjk*+,-./0123456789:;<l=>?@ABCDEFGHIJKLMNOPQRSTUVWXYZ[\]^_`abo      !"#$%&'()*+,-./0123456789:;<=>?@ABCDEFGHIJKLMNOPQRSTUVWXYZ[\]^_`abcdefghijklmn*recursion-schemes-5-GRcum9ahAJW1EWwN391OjkData.Functor.FoldableNuMuFixListFNilCons Corecursiveembedanaapopostprogpostpro RecursiveprojectcataparagparapreprogpreproBasedistPara distParaThylofoldunfoldrefoldgcatagfolddistCataganagunfolddistAnaghylogrefoldfutudistFutu distGFutuunfixrefixzygodistZygogzygo distZygoTgapodistApodistGApo distGApoThistoghisto distHisto distGHistochronogchronomcatamhistoelgotcoelgotzygoHistoPrepro$fReadNu$fShowNu$fOrdNu$fEqNu $fRecursiveNu$fCorecursiveNu$fReadMu$fShowMu$fOrdMu$fEqMu$fCorecursiveMu $fRecursiveMu$fCorecursiveFix$fRecursiveFix $fReadFix $fShowFix$fOrdFix$fEqFix$fCorecursiveEither$fRecursiveEither$fCorecursiveMaybe$fRecursiveMaybe$fCorecursive[] $fRecursive[]$fBitraversableListF$fBifoldableListF$fBifunctorListF$fTraversableListF$fFoldableListF$fFunctorListF $fRead1ListF $fRead2ListF $fShow2ListF $fShow1ListF $fOrd1ListF $fOrd2ListF $fEq1ListF $fEq2ListF $fEqListF $fOrdListF $fShowListF $fReadListF$fGenericListF$fGeneric1ListF $fDataFixlambekcolambek _readListWithtoFixfromFix